SSG (Static Site Generation)
nombre · arquitectura web
Metodo de generacion estatica donde la totalidad de las paginas HTML se preconstruye en el momento del build y luego se sirve directamente desde un CDN — ofreciendo tiempos de carga casi instantaneos y una seguridad reforzada por la ausencia de servidor dinamico.
Arquitectura web adoptada por Next.js que permite transformar datos dinamicos (API, CMS, bases de datos) en archivos HTML estaticos durante la compilacion — combinando la flexibilidad de un sitio dinamico con la velocidad de un sitio estatico.
Estrategia de despliegue donde cada pagina es un archivo HTML autonomo, distribuible a escala mundial a traves de redes de distribucion de contenido (CDN), eliminando la dependencia de un servidor aplicativo y reduciendo drasticamente los costes de alojamiento.
El SSG (Static Site Generation) es una tecnica de arquitectura web donde todas las paginas HTML se pregeneran durante la fase de build, antes incluso de que un usuario visite el sitio. Estos archivos HTML estaticos se sirven luego directamente desde un CDN, sin ningun calculo del lado del servidor en cada solicitud. Next.js destaca en este enfoque, y nuestra agencia lo utiliza para entregar sitios ultrarapidos cuyo contenido esta disponible de inmediato y es perfectamente indexable por los motores de busqueda.
El SSG ofrece ventajas SEO considerables ya que cada pagina es un archivo HTML completo, perfectamente legible por los robots de Google desde el primer rastreo, sin necesidad de ejecutar JavaScript. Los tiempos de carga casi instantaneos mejoran directamente sus puntuaciones de Core Web Vitals, un factor de clasificacion oficial de Google. Nuestra agencia explota el SSG a traves de Next.js para posicionar sus paginas de contenido en la parte superior de los resultados de busqueda, transformando su sitio en un verdadero iman de trafico organico cualificado.
El SSG genera las paginas HTML una sola vez en el momento del build, mientras que el SSR las genera dinamicamente en cada solicitud del usuario en el servidor. El SSG es mas rapido porque las paginas estan preconstruidas y se sirven desde un CDN, pero es menos adecuado para contenidos que cambian con frecuencia. El SSR es ideal para paginas personalizadas o datos en tiempo real. Nuestra agencia combina frecuentemente ambas estrategias en un mismo proyecto Next.js para obtener lo mejor de ambos enfoques segun las necesidades de cada pagina.
El SSG refuerza la seguridad de su sitio al eliminar la superficie de ataque clasica de las aplicaciones dinamicas: sin servidor aplicativo expuesto, sin base de datos accesible en tiempo real, sin consultas SQL inyectables. Los archivos HTML estaticos servidos por un CDN no pueden verse comprometidos por las vulnerabilidades habituales (inyeccion SQL, XSS del lado del servidor, ataques de fuerza bruta). Nuestra agencia recomienda esta arquitectura para los sitios corporativos e institucionales donde la seguridad y la fiabilidad son prioridades absolutas.
El SSG es perfectamente adecuado para los catalogos de productos de un sitio e-commerce, ya que las fichas de productos pueden pregenerarse para una carga instantanea y un SEO optimo. Sin embargo, las paginas dinamicas como el carrito, la cuenta de usuario o el pago requieren renderizado del lado del cliente (CSR). Nuestra agencia concibe arquitecturas hibridas con Next.js que combinan SSG para las paginas de catalogo y CSR para las funcionalidades interactivas, garantizando a la vez el rendimiento SEO y una experiencia de compra fluida.
El ISR (Incremental Static Regeneration) es una evolucion del SSG propuesta por Next.js que permite regenerar paginas estaticas individualmente despues del build inicial, sin reconstruir el sitio completo. Mientras que el SSG clasico necesita un nuevo build completo para actualizar el contenido, el ISR revalida las paginas en segundo plano segun un intervalo configurable. Nuestra agencia utiliza el ISR para los proyectos que requieren contenido actualizado con frecuencia, manteniendo al mismo tiempo el rendimiento excepcional del renderizado estatico.